/**
 * @author Mitja Lapajne
 */
public class DemoMedicationsConnector implements MedicationsConnector {
    @Override
    public byte[] getPdfDocument(final String reference) {
        return new byte[0];
    }

    @Override
    public PatientDataForMedicationsDto getPatientData(@Nonnull final String patientId,
            @Nonnull final DateTime when) {
        StringUtils.checkNotBlank(patientId, "patientId is required");
        Preconditions.checkNotNull(when, "when is required");

        final List<NamedExternalDto> allergies = new ArrayList<>();
        allergies.add(new NamedExternalDto("91936005", "Penicillin"));

        final MedicationsCentralCaseDto centralCaseDto = new MedicationsCentralCaseDto();
        centralCaseDto.setOutpatient(false);
        centralCaseDto.setCentralCaseId("1");
        centralCaseDto.setEpisodeId("1");
        final NamedExternalDto careProvider = new NamedExternalDto("1", "KOOKIT");
        centralCaseDto.setCareProvider(careProvider);
        centralCaseDto.setCentralCaseEffective(Intervals.infiniteFrom(new DateTime(2014, 11, 20, 12, 0)));

        return new PatientDataForMedicationsDto(new DateTime(1984, 5, 3, 0, 0), 52.0, 165.0, Gender.FEMALE,
                new ArrayList<>(), allergies, centralCaseDto);
    }

    @Override
    public PatientDataForTherapyReportDto getPatientDataForTherapyReport(final String patientId,
            final boolean mainDiseaseTypeOnly, final DateTime when, final Locale locale) {
        return null;
    }

    @Override
    public Interval getLastDischargedCentralCaseEffectiveInterval(final String patientId) {
        return new Interval(new DateTime(2014, 10, 10, 12, 0), new DateTime(2014, 11, 15, 12, 0));
    }

    @Override
    public List<NamedExternalDto> getCurrentUserCareProviders() {
        return Collections.emptyList();
    }

    @Override
    public Map<String, PatientDisplayWithLocationDto> getPatientDisplayWithLocationMap(
            final Collection<String> careProviderIds, final Collection<String> patientIds) {
        return new HashMap<>();
    }

    @Override
    public boolean assertPasswordForUsername(final String username, final String password) {
        return password.length() == 8;
    }

    @Override
    public List<QuantityWithTimeDto> getBloodSugarObservations(@Nonnull final String patientId,
            @Nonnull final Interval interval) {
        return Collections.emptyList();
    }
}
